Here are some more detail shots of the custom paddles.. I put them side by side with the MB Aluminum paddles that are offered on the new cars. Notice they are pretty much the same shape and size..

Seeing them side by side you can notice just how much bigger the mounting area on the steering wheel has to be to fit the MB ones into the older cars. This is why people had to hack away at the steering wheel to make them fit.. Not a nice solution.

Keep in mind my shots of the custom paddles are the pre-production units.. the production pieces are of even higher quality.

We are working on getting the mold modified so that it has the +- etchings.. The etchings will be done in a silver colour so as not to be too bright against the piano black.
